Summary
The Social Worker in this position is assigned to the Captain James
A. Lovell FHCC in North Chicago - IL providing services at the FHCC Main Campus and in Community Based Outpatient Clinics. The Clinical Social Worker in this position provides mental health services to patients utilizing the FHCC Mental Health Clinic. This is accomplished through collaboration with members of the patient's treatment teams and other interdisciplinary treatment teams - as appropriate.
Applicants pending the completion of educational or certification/licensure requirements may be referred and tentatively selected but may not be hired until all requirements are met.
- United States Citizenship:
Non‑citizens may only be appointed when it is not possible to recruit qualified citizens in accordance with VA Policy - Education
- Have a master's degree in social work from a school of social work fully accredited by the Council on Social Work Education (CSWE)
- Graduates of schools of social work that are in candidacy status do not meet this requirement until the School of Social Work is fully accredited
- A doctoral degree in social work may not be substituted for the master's degree in social work
- Verification of the degree can be made by going to http://(Use the "Apply for this Job" box below). to verify that the social work degree meets the accreditation standards for a masters of social work
- Licensure
- Persons hired or reassigned to social worker positions in the GS‑0185 series in VHA must be licensed or certified by a state to independently practice social work at the master's degree level
- Current state requirements may be found by going to /T38
Hybrid/ - Exception: VHA may waive the licensure or certification requirement for persons who are otherwise qualified - pending completion of state prerequisites for licensure/certification examinations (this exception only applies at the GS‑9 grade level). For the GS‑11 grade level and above the candidate must be licensed or certified.
- At the time of appointment the supervisor – chief social work or social work executive – will provide the unlicensed/uncertified social worker with written requirements for licensure or certification, including the time by which the license or certification must be obtained and the consequences for not becoming licensed or certified by the deadline.
- English Language Proficiency
- Candidates must be proficient in spoken and written English to be appointed as authorized by 38 U.S.C. § 7403(f).
- May qualify based on being covered by the Grandfathering Provision as described in the VA Qualification Standard for this occupation (only applicable to current VHA employees who are in this occupation and meet the criteria).
- Grade Determinations:
Social Worker – GS‑9 Experience – Education – and Licensure- None beyond the basic requirements.
- Demonstrated Knowledge ‑ Skills ‑ and Abilities
- Ability to utilize a Veteran‑centric approach when providing interventions and counseling for Veterans, their family members, caregivers, and survivors.
- Ability to assess the psychosocial functioning and needs of Veterans and their family members and to formulate and implement a treatment plan – identifying the Veterans’ problems, strengths, weaknesses, coping skills and assistance needed.
- Ability to implement treatment modalities in working with individuals, families, and groups to achieve treatment goals. This requires judgment and skill in utilizing supportive‑problem‑solving‑or crisis‑intervention techniques.
-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ships and communicate with clients, staff and representatives of community agencies.
- Fundamental knowledge of medical and mental health diagnoses, disabilities, and treatment procedures (acute, chronic, and traumatic illnesses/injuries, common medications and their effects/side effects, and medical terminology).
- Social Worker – GS‑11 Experience and Licensure
